Output 6668327942cd90ed35492f28dea80ad33c0fe20ae4ab58afecd48cbd9567429a:32

value
26243920
script pubkey
OP_0 OP_PUSHBYTES_20 cf0d7e56a0b1c91162f92a2eec7b446b7107cc3a
address
bc1qeuxhu44qk8y3zche9ghwc76yddcs0np6e60xxl
transaction
6668327942cd90ed35492f28dea80ad33c0fe20ae4ab58afecd48cbd9567429a
spent
true